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the damage to find out the extent of the water infiltration and create a customized plan to extract the water.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our technicians will use specialized equipment to extract the water, using a combination of vacuum trucks and wet/dry vacuums.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ry the affected area, ensuring that your carpet pad is completely dry.
Step 4: Inspection and Cleaning
Our team will inspect the area to ensure that all water has been extracted and that the carpet pad is clean and free of debris.
Step 5: Disinfection and Sanitizing
We’ll use antimicrobial treatments to disinfect and sanitize the area, ensuring that your home is safe and healthy.

Carpet Pad Water Extraction v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ill, less than 1 gallon | Yes | No | DIY with a wet/dry vacuum and some elbow grease. |
| Water damage from a burst pipe or appliance leak |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Visible water damage or warping of flooring | No | Yes | Needs professional assessment and restoration to prevent costly repairs. |
| Musty odors or increased humidity in the home | No | Yes | Needs professional inspection and treatment to prevent health hazards. |
| Water damage from a natural disaster or flood | No | Yes | Needs specialized equipment and expertise to restore your home and belongings. |

Carpet Pad Water Extraction Cost in Rolling Hills Estates, CA
The cost of Carpet Pad Water Extraction can v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Our team will work with you to create a customized plan that meets your specific needs and budget. Here are some estimated costs for common scenarios: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) | $200 – $500 | Size of affected area and type of equipment needed |
| Water damage from a burst pipe or appliance leak |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and extent of damage |
| Visible water damage or warping of flooring |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and extent of damage |
| Musty odors or increased humidity in the home |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and extent of damage |
| Water damage from a natural disaster or flood |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and extent of damage |
Keep in mind that these are estimated costs and may vary depending on your specific situation. Our team will work with you to create a customized plan that meets your needs and budget.
